1. Can I get some sun?The Mandria yew can be said to be a shade-loving plant, but it can also be exposed to the sun, but it accepts relatively weak scattered light. It should not be grown in places with strong sunlight or direct light, especially the young yew seedlings, and it should not be exposed to direct sunlight. When caring for it, you can choose to grow it in the living room, by the window or on the balcony. It should be noted that although it does not like sunlight very much, it cannot be without sunlight at all. It needs to receive sunlight in appropriate amounts. If the light in the place where the yew tree is grown is too dark, it will grow very thin. 2. Growth EnvironmentTaxus chinensis prefers a mild and humid environment, so the temperature during cultivation is very important. It can grow at a temperature between 10-30℃. It also adapts well to flower soil, whether it is acidic or neutral soil. Weeds in the flower soil should be removed regularly, and more ventilation should be provided during maintenance and management. Once you find that the plant has been infested by pests and diseases, you must treat it immediately. |
